Canon imageCLASS D1370 Review

As the highest-end (and -priced) model in the company’s new D1300 collection, it provides some benefits over the Canon imageClass D1320 ($499 direct, 3.5 celebrities) and Canon imageClass D1350 ($599 direct, 3.5 celebrities).

The D1370 can publish, copy, check, and fax (consisting of from your computer system, PC-Fax); check to e-mail or network folders (as well as path received faxes to them); publish from or check to a USB key. The white D1370 measures 18.4 by 17.8 by 18.6 inches (HWD), large enough that you would not want to share a work desk with, and evaluates 45 extra pounds.

On top is the 50-sheet duplexing automated document feeder (ADF), which allows you to check, copy, or fax two-sided documents without needing to feed the sheets one by one. The ADF swings up to expose the scanner’s legal-sized plate.

Besides, the output tray is a port for a USB thumb own, which you can publish from or check to. Over the output, the tray is the front panel (more of a “top panel” in this situation, as it faces nearly upward), a five-line monochrome display, a four-way controller, an alphanumeric keypad, and a moderate set of function switches.

The D1370 has a standard 550-sheet paper capacity, split between a 500-sheet main tray and a 50-sheet feeder. An automated duplexer for publishing on both sides of a sheet of paper is standard.

(As with various other current Canon printers, the D1370 ships with duplex publishing as the default. An extra 500-sheet tray ($200 road) is available to choose an optimum paper capacity of 1,050 sheets. The D1370 can connect to a PC via USB cable television or to a local-area network via Ethernet.

Publish Speed

Our standard treatment for testing business publishing speed is to test using the printer’s default setups. Canon is perhaps the just printer manufacturer that makes duplexing (double-sided publishing) the default on most current printers. Thus, we evaluated the D1370 in a duplex setting, which tends to be slower than simplex (one-sided) publishing.

On the new variation of our business applications collection (using QualityLogic’s software and hardware for timing), I timed the D1370 was available at an efficient 9.8 web pages each min (ppm), a great speed for its 35 ppm engine score (for publishing message documents without video or photos), particularly considering it was published in duplex.

It bordered both the D1320 (9.5 ppm) and D1350 (8.9 ppm), although the D1320’s score is shut enough to the D1370’s for them to be effectively connected. The Editors’ Choice Sibling MFC-8480DN ($400 road, 4 celebrities) evaluated at 10.6 ppm for simplex (one-sided) publishing on the same tests.

All the Canon D1300 collection printers were used the default host-based (UFR II LT) drivers. Among the D1370’s benefits over the various other 2 models is that it also consists of PCL and PostScript driver, which I did some advertisement hoc testing with.

The host-based drivers were actually the fastest of the 3 on each of our business application tests, especially in publishing an Adobe Acrobat file. It was greater than two times as fast as the PCL drivers and about 3 times as fast as the PostScript emulation.
